20C (1978AJ03)


(Not illustrated)

20C has not been observed in the 4.8 GeV proton irradiation of a uranium target (1974BO05). The mass excess is predicted to be 37.17 MeV (1974TH01), 37.41 MeV (1976JA23, 1976WA18). Assuming the mass excess of 20C to be 37.3 MeV, 20C is then stable with respect to 19C + n and 18C + 2n by 3.2 and 4.2 MeV, respectively [see 18C and 19C].
